Subtract 6/3 from 3/18
1st number: 3/18, 2nd number: 2 0/3
3/18 - 6/3 is -11/6.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 18 and 3 is 18
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 18 - For the 1st fraction, since 18 × 1 = 18,
3/18 = 3 × 1/18 × 1 = 3/18 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 3 × 6 = 18,
6/3 = 6 × 6/3 × 6 = 36/18 - Subtract the two like fractions:
3/18 - 36/18 = 3 - 36/18 = -33/18 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is -11/6
